Types of Drug Detoxification Programs in Villisca, Iowa

There are a lot of various types of alcohol and drug detox centers. The center you start in, therefore, will greatly depend on the substance(s) you previously abused and the spectrum of the symptoms of withdrawal you are bound to experience when you stop using these drugs.

Consider the following:

1. Inpatient Detoxification

In many cases, you will find that residential or inpatient detox in Villisca is the most highly recommended form of rehab because it can assist you in avoiding relapse in addition to ensuring that you have round the clock medical support, oversight, and management in instances that your withdrawal becomes a medical emergency.

Today, the majority of detox services are provided on an inpatient or residential basis. Once you graduate successfully from these programs, you might also transfer to another substance abuse treatment facility if the center you detoxed in does not provide rehab services.

2. Outpatient Detoxification

Outpatient detoxification treatment is seldom recommended. However, you may choose this option if your drug addiction is not ass serious, if finances are an issue, or if you can't neglect work and home because of your daily responsibilities. Either way, this form of drug and alcohol addiction rehabilitation will require you to check-in on a regular basis with the detoxification staff.

You might also be administered drugs through prescriptions or at a methadone clinic when you need more intensive oversight during the detox process. In the end, however, outpatient detox hardly ever works quite as effectively as that offered on an inpatient or residential basis.

Overall, certain intoxicating substances might come with few physical symptoms of withdrawal but also cause more severe psychological withdrawal. Such drugs include cocaine, methamphetamines, and other stimulants. In these cases, the detox process should also have a therapeutic and mental health component to ensure more ideal management and care for these psychological conditions. You might also receive 24/7 monitoring to ensure that you do not harm yourself or other individuals.
